>>> Hello liruncong,
>>>
>>> I will briefly explain scanners in your situation.
>>>
>>> Every builder (ex. Object, SharedObject, Program, SharedLibrary,
>>> Textfile) has a target_scanner and source_scanner attribute. This attribute
>>> is the scanner which should run to find dependencies for either the targets
>>> or the sources, corresponding to target_scanner and source_scanner.
>>>
>>> The example scanner in your previous email is the scanner being applied
>>> to the Object and SharedObject builders ( SCons.Tool.createObjBuilders(env)
>>> will return these two builders). These builders are what do the
>>> compilation (.c/.cpp -> .o), in this case the target will be the output .o
>>> file from compilation so we are interested in the target_scanner. When you
>>> apply this scanner to those Object and SharedObject builders, it will be
>>> run for every separate compilation and return the list of dependencies that
>>> should be built first before scons will proceed with that compilation.
>>> linkObjsFile is a list of object files and you should not pass object files
>>> to the compilation command. Therefore there is no reason .o files should
>>> depend on this file because it should not be in the command line and
>>> therefore it should not be in the scanner for object files.
>>>
>>> I have already said linkObjsFile does not belong in the scanner for
>>> object files. linkObjsFile should be on the command line which is linking a
>>> program or library binary and therefore should be in a scanner on the
>>> Program, StaticLibrary or SharedLibrary builder. The Program builder
>>> already has a target scanner it uses to find the library files which are
>>> used on the command line, so therefore you can not simply overwrite the
>>> existing scanner (unless you take care to replicate the existing logic in
>>> your new scanner). You can chain the scanner, so that when your scanner is
>>> called it calls the existing scanner, then adds some more dependencies to
>>> the return list. I have sent you an example of how to chain the scanner in
>>> your case for the Program builder.
>>>
>>> env.Depends is meant for special case use, because it deals with
>>> specific nodes. Scanners are meant to determine dependencies for all cases
>>> of building sources to targets.

>>>>>>>>>>>>> hello liruncong,
>>>>>>>>>>>>>
>>>>>>>>>>>>> If you want to add multiple @file dependencies via the scanner
>>>>>>>>>>>>> do them all in the same scanner. Like I said you can only apply one
>>>>>>>>>>>>> scanner, so in this case you are overwriting each previous scanner. The
>>>>>>>>>>>>> scanner should return a list of files in which to set dependencies for the
>>>>>>>>>>>>> current node.
>>>>>>>>>>>>>
>>>>>>>>>>>>> The path function is not used in this case, and I just left
>>>>>>>>>>>>> the CPPPATH from the default SourceFileScanner I copied the scanner code
>>>>>>>>>>>>> from. It does have to be something besides None I believe though, or scons
>>>>>>>>>>>>> won't scan. The correct way this should be used in this case is you should
>>>>>>>>>>>>> place the @file in a known list of directories or just a single directory,
>>>>>>>>>>>>> and then pass a list of directories or a list containing the single
>>>>>>>>>>>>> directory, and the scanner should find the files by extension in the list
>>>>>>>>>>>>> of directories. This is the fundamental working of scanners if you want to
>>>>>>>>>>>>> read more:
>>>>>>>>>>>>> https://scons.org/doc/production/HTML/scons-user/ch20.html,
>>>>>>>>>>>>> however you could also use a dummy list if there is no dynamic component
>>>>>>>>>>>>> here.
>>>>>>>>>>>>>
